18th Apr 2009 - The Saturday after Easter

Saturday started early this week, dead heading the daffodils, a job that is necessary, but one that I really do not like. Once the flower blooms have faded seed pods are formed, taking away valuable energy from the bulb which could be used for next year’s flowers. By removing the faded flowers, and the seed pod, but leaving the leaves to make more energy to be stored in the bulb for the new flowers next year. This helps to ensure a good show of flowers for the following year.

Following on from last week’s work in the greenhouse it was given a bit of a spring clean with a pressure washer. Removing all the grime that has built up over the winter, ensuring the maximum amount of light can get through to the plants. Using the pressure washer also removes any debris that has accumulated in the various nooks and crannies in the greenhouse over the winter.
